GDS AG Provides Docuglobe 7 Before

with new capabilities in the areas of controlling variable and translations Sassenberg, October 29, 2010: the gds AG from the Westphalian Sassenberg will be presenting for the first time the new docuglobe 7 at the tekom annual Conference from 3rd to 5th of November 2010 in Wiesbaden. In addition to the optimization of already well-known functionalities version 7 of the editorial system, the user provides various new applications. In the current development, the gds AG continues to focus on a high level of user friendliness: so, now, for example, audits with the new review function can be carried out directly via the content management system. This gives the user a greater security and flexibility in the management of day-to-day business. Compare the feature”modules” decreases unnecessary busywork to the users and gives him more time for the substantive tasks of his daily editorial work. The gds AG responds with the seventh version of docuglobe again to specific requirements from the practice: This includes the new variant management, to a document different variants can be created and managed.

“Just the customers who create a variety of content-like document versions, will benefit from this innovation”, so Christian Paul, product manager of gds AG. docuglobe 7 includes new features in the areas of controlling variable and translations.
